The keyword "Resurrection 2014 Season 1 Complete 720p AMZN WEB-DL" refers to a high-quality digital release of the first season of the ABC supernatural drama Resurrection. Based on the novel The Returned by Jason Mott, the series explores the emotional and societal fallout when long-dead residents of a small Missouri town suddenly reappear, unaged and healthy. The Technical Release: AMZN WEB-DL 720p
A "WEB-DL" (Web Download) indicates that the file was sourced directly from a streaming service—in this case, Amazon Prime Video—without being re-encoded from a lower-quality capture.
Resolution: 720p (1280x720 pixels), offering a crisp, high-definition viewing experience suitable for most television and computer monitors.
Audio: Typically features 5.1 surround sound in English, with accessibility options like Dialogue Boost on the official Amazon Prime Video page. Resurrection 2014 Season 1 Complete 720p AMZN W...
Source Integrity: WEB-DLs are generally preferred over "WEB-Rip" versions because they preserve the original stream's metadata and visual quality without the artifacts of screen recording. Season 1 Overview: What to Expect
